These perennials are a favorite of gardeners around the world and a staple of North American native gardens. … greene primary school nyPhlox paniculata is the most commonly grown garden phlox, often known as border phlox. In the wild, Phlox paniculata can grow to nearly 2m, and typically bears pink phlox flowers. Years of breeding have resulted in shorter, more garden-worthy cultivars that flower in a variety of different colours, including … Visa mer Plant phlox in spring or autumn, while the soil is warm and moist. Phlox don't do well on dry, well drained soils, such as sandy soil, so improve with … Visa mer Grow your phlox in a sunny spot or in partial shade, in moist but well-drained soil. Taller varieties are suitable for the back or middle of a … Visa mer Phlox gradually form large clumps in the garden. To keep your plant growing well and to prevent it from becoming congested, divide it every three or four years, in early spring. … Visa mer flughafen service hannover
